Rentosertib shifts multiple proteomic aging clocks toward younger age profiles in IPF trial

Summary by News Medical
Researchers applied six proteomic aging clocks to serum samples from a phase 2a trial of rentosertib in people with idiopathic pulmonary fibrosis and found treatment-associated shifts toward younger predicted biological-age profiles, particularly with the 30 mg twice-daily regimen.
